Legendary editor to receive lifetime award

A legendary editor is set to be honoured with a special award later this year.

Sir Harry Evans, who was editor of The Northern Echo in the 1960s before moving to lead the Sunday Times, will be presented with a lifetime award at the Media Society’s annual dinner.

He will be presented with the award by Lionel Barber, editor of the FT, at the event on 23 October at the Millennium Hotel in Mayfair, London.

Sir Harry was one of the founders of the Media Society, which is celebrating its 40th year and brings together professionals working in all parts of the media, including journalism, PR, law and digital.

Media professionals past and present will pay tribute at the event to Sir Harry, who is now working as editor-at-large for global news agency Thomson Reuters, despite being in his 80s.
